site stats

Redis3大问题

3.1 问题描述 热点数据集中失效,导致海量请求进入数据库重建缓存,这个过程可能数据库处理不了那么多请求,导致系统崩坏。 3.2 解决方案 (1)互斥锁 当第一个数据库查询请求发起后,就将缓存中该数据上锁;此时到达缓存的其他查询请求将无法查询该字段,从而被阻塞等待;当第一个请求完成数据库查询,并将 … Zobraziť viac Webcluster 集群模式: 在 redis3.0 版本中支持了 cluster 集群部署的方式,这种集群部署的方式能自动将数据进行分片,每个 master 上放一部分数据,提供了内置的高可用服务,即使 …

Redis为什么变慢了?一文讲透如何排查Redis性能问题 万字长文

Web22. aug 2024 · 1、redis cluster4.x的总线协议不兼容3.2,目的是提供redis cluster 对 Docker / NAT的兼容性 2、redis cluster 的日志输出格式有轻微的改变 3、对于可写的slave,不会 … Web29. júl 2024 · Redis3.2 Redis3.2在2016年5月6日正式发布,相比于Redis3.0主要特征如下: 1)添加GEO相关功能。 2)SDS在速度和节省空间上都做了优化。 3)支持用upstart或者systemd管理Redis进程。 4)新的List编码类型:quicklist。 5)从节点读取过期数据保证一致性。 6)添加了hstrlen命令。 7)增强了debug命令,支持了更多的参数。 8)Lua脚本 … temerini ujsag https://guineenouvelles.com

redis 3.2 迁移到4.x注意事项 和 redis 4.0的主要特性 - wenlongy - 博 …

Web27. júl 2024 · redis中的key-value键值对设置不当,造成key对应的 value值 特别大。 对于list,set这种类型的结构, 无效的数据 没有及时的删除。 对业务分析不准确,导致 实际 … WebRedis 故障宕机也可能引起缓存雪奔。 这就需要构造Redis高可用集群啦。 4.3 缓存击穿问题 缓存击穿: 指热点key在某个时间点过期的时候,而恰好在这个时间点对这个Key有大量的并发请求过来,从而大量的请求打到db。 缓存击穿看着有点像,其实它两区别是,缓存雪奔是指数据库压力过大甚至down机,缓存击穿只是大量并发请求到了DB数据库层面。 可以认 … Web12. feb 2024 · redis三大问题及解决方案 1.16.1.缓存穿透 key对应的数据在数据源并不存在,每次针对此key的请求从缓存获取不到,请求都会压到数据源,从而可能压垮数据源。 … temerin mapa

Redis缓存问题(图解:三种缓存问题) - C语言中文网

Category:面试官问:Redis的热key问题如何发现和解决? - 简书

Tags:Redis3大问题

Redis3大问题

Redis为什么变慢了?一文讲透如何排查Redis性能问题 万字长文

WebRedis经常用于系统中的缓存,这样可以解决目前IO设备无法满足互联网应用海量的读写请求的问题。 一、缓存穿透 缓存穿透是指缓存和数据库中都没有的数据,而用户不断发起请 … Web24. okt 2016 · 原定书名《Redis3开发运维最佳实践》改为《Redis开发与运维》,因为根据最新的广告法,书名不允许有最字。

Redis3大问题

Did you know?

Web15. mar 2024 · redis log很大怎么清理? 在redis日志文件中打印。 如果是集群,需要根据Lua运行的key找到对应的redis节点。 相应的日志可以在节点配置文件中配置的日志文件路径中找到。 Conf文件。 当然,redis.log文件命令redis.log文件 ( redis.LOG注意,“log”中的日志级别应与中配置的日志级别相同。 Conf配置文件。 打印日志。 linux上redis怎么动态看日 … Web本次敖丙阅读的Redis源码为最新的 Redis6.2.6 和 Redis3.0.0 版本 相信各位看官在听到 Redis 中的字符串不是简简单单的C语言中的字符串,是 SDS(Simple Dynamic String,简单动态字符串)时以为是造出了啥新类型呢,对此,敖丙想说的是不慌,其实 SDS 内容的源码底层就 …

Web7. júl 2024 · 究其原因:. 注释掉bind之后,本地可以通过ip访问,但是其他主机无法访问,在redis3之后,有一个protected-mode 参数,默认开启 yes,改成no,重启服务即可。. “redis不能访问本机真实ip地址的问题如何解决”的内容就介绍到这里了,感谢大家的阅读。. 如果想了解更 ... Web14. apr 2024 · 5.1.1 两个缺点. “redis cluster的设计在这块有点奇葩,跟集群相关的操作需要一个外部的ruby脚本来协助(当然可能是为了让主程序的代码足够简洁?. ),然后那个 …

Web17. okt 2024 · Redis3.0对近似LRU算法进行了一些优化。 新算法会维护一个候选池(大小为16),池中的数据根据访问时间进行排序,第一次随机选取的key都会放入池中,随后每次随机选取的key只有在访问时间小于池中最小的时间才会放入池中,直到候选池被放满。 Web22. okt 2024 · 我们知道Redis是基于内存的key-value数据库,因为系统的内存大小有限,所以我们在使用Redis的时候可以配置Redis能使用的最大的内存大小。 1、通过配置文件配置 …

Web知乎,中文互联网高质量的问答社区和创作者聚集的原创内容平台,于 2011 年 1 月正式上线,以「让人们更好的分享知识、经验和见解,找到自己的解答」为品牌使命。知乎凭借认 …

WebRedis 3.0 源码注释 附录:各个源码文件的作用简介 Redis 3.0 源码注释 本项目是注释版的 Redis 3.0 源码, 原始代码来自: 《Redis 设计与实现》的作者黄健宏(huangz)注释版,本人又加以理解后,添加部分注释 附录:各个源码文件的作用简介 Star 1 Fork 2 捐赠 0 人次 temerit dangertemeris saWeb21. jún 2024 · redis-3.2.8下载 2. 将安装包上传到 服务器 3. 解压redis源码包 tar -zxvf redis-3.2.8.tar.gz -C /usr/local/src/ 4. 进入源码包、编译并安装 cd /usr/local/src/redis-3.2.8/ … temerin serbiaWeb5. aug 2024 · 如何解决. 目前业内的方案有两种. (1)利用二级缓存. 比如利用ehcache,或者一个HashMap都可以。. 在你发现热key以后,把热key加载到系统的JVM中。. 针对这种 … temerin mapa grada uWeb28. nov 2024 · Redis和ECS之间的连接问题 客户端所在的ECS必须和Redis实例在同一个VPC内,并且需要确保ECS和Redis之间可以正常连接。 如果是Redis 3.0实例,Redis … temeritas latinoWeb26. nov 2024 · Redis是什么. Redis是现在最受欢迎的NoSQL数据库之一,Redis是一个使用ANSI C编写的开源、包含多种数据结构、支持网络、基于内存、可选持久性的键值对存储 … temerity malayalam meaningWeb31. mar 2024 · Redis key丢失是什么原因 访问Redis报OOM错误提示 不同编程语言如何使用Cluster集群客户端 使用Cluster的Redis集群时建议配置合理的超时时间 读取redis数据报超时错误 Proxy集群使用多DB限制 实例是否支持变更可用区 hashtag的原理、规则及用法示例 重启实例后缓存数据会保留吗? 如何购买多DB的Proxy集群实例? 实例状态显示"已冻结”是 … temerit duo danger